> Depends on the dependencies. Some are available as a static library and
> others are not.
>

I see, how can we know and how about these from fluidsynth?

Personally, I strongly prefer static linking for plugins (like Pd
> externals).
>
seems best for me too!


> The downside is that you're responsible for providing the correct linker
> flags, since a static library is just an archive of object files. For
> complex dependencies, you're better off with linking dynamically and
> shipping them along side your library.
